The Improvement
For animal protein that is produced and consumed, a shift away from the most harmful industrial farming practices and toward more modern improved systems can significantly reduce public health and pandemic risks, improve food safety, and significantly reduce the suffering of many animals.
Lever helps public-facing food companies across the retail, restaurant, packaged foods, hospitality and food service sectors set and implement policies to eliminate some of the most harmful industrial animal farming practices from their supply chains. Lever also educates and supports farmers and producers to help them transition toward less-harmful systems.
